There are many things to ask while purchasing a home in order to make the best decision. You should request the title to the property, have both parties sign a legal agreement, and request any additional details that are required. Many people purchase real estate and then regret it because they didn't conduct due diligenceIn recent times, property deals have gone sour just because the buyer couldn't ask their self,the agent in charge and or escrow some simple questions like how much is the tax and utility bills,what's the duration of the property in the market,is the property prone to flood and or other natural disasters,etc... And even setting a budget for themselves. Most of the time all these unasked findings, later hunt the property buyers.
